National Health Investors signs change-in-control severance agreement with Christian Maingot
  • National Health Investors entered a change-in-control severance agreement with Christian Maingot, effective Aug. 27, 2026.
  • Severance triggers: termination without cause or for good reason within two years of a change in control, or without cause within 30 days before.
  • Cash payout: lump sum equal to 2x the average of base salary and bonus over the prior two calendar years.
  • Additional benefits: lump-sum bonus payment tied to target or earned performance, 18 months of COBRA coverage, accelerated time-vested equity.
  • Includes 12-month non-compete and non-solicit terms if severance is paid, with a cutback to avoid Section 4999 excise tax.
